Just back from a Rome trip and wanted to share our experience staying at Hotel 55 Fifty Five. The city is breathtakingly beautiful, and while our hotel stay was okay, it had its share of ups and downs.
We were super excited to check in and see our room, but to our surprise, it was located in an annex building, a little 5-minute walk from the main entrance. It wasn’t a deal-breaker, but a heads up would’ve been nice!
On getting to the room – it was on the petite side but notably clean, which we appreciated. Here’s where we hit a few snags though. The mattress definitely could use an upgrade – it was pretty saggy and made snagging a good night’s sleep a bit tricky. The AC took its sweet time to cool down the room, several hours in fact, and that shower wand was persistently leaky.
A weird hiccup we encountered was with the room lock – it didn’t! Had to get a tech to help us lock it from inside during the night. Learned that one side of the key card locks the door, the other opens it – something the hotel might want to mention upon check-in, just a thought!
If you’re on a tight budget, this place could work for you, but if there’s wiggle room to spend a bit more elsewhere, might be worth considering. For us, we’ll probably try somewhere new next time.
